One critical lesson from the field is the importance of planning the layout effectively. Before installation, assess the garden or field layout. This includes knowing the spacing between plants and the total area that needs coverage. An effective layout maximizes water efficiency and minimizes water loss. Selecting the right diameter for the PVC pipes is also crucial. Generally, 1/2-inch to 3/4-inch pipes are recommended for small to medium-sized gardens, as they offer sufficient water flow without overwhelming the plants with too much pressure. An expert tip when setting up your system is to add filters and pressure regulators. Filters prevent debris from clogging the emitters, while pressure regulators maintain a steady flow, ensuring that each emitter dispenses the same amount of water. This uniformity is essential for proper plant health and growth. The placement of emitters—small devices that deliver water to the base of each plant—is where the expertise comes to the fore. Emitters should be placed directly at the root zone of each plant. This can be achieved by drilling small holes into the PVC pipe at strategic points, which is where precision tools come into play. A common practice is to drill holes with a slight upward angle to prevent clogging and ensure a consistent drip rate. Furthermore, for those regions facing harsh sunlight or extreme weather conditions, it's advisable to bury the PVC pipes slightly below the soil surface. This not only protects the pipes from temperature fluctuations which could lead to cracking but also minimizes evaporation, thereby conserving more water. This approach holds true to the principles of sustainability which lie at the heart of effective drip irrigation systems. Another consideration is maintenance, which is essential for the longevity of a PVC-based drip system. Regular checks should be scheduled to ensure there are no leaks or blockages in the system. Simple techniques, such as visually inspecting the flow rate at each emitter or using a moisture meter, can be invaluable in maintaining system efficiency.
